Nettet6. feb. 2024 · A voltmeter must be connected in parallel to a resistor in order to read the potential difference across it. The ammeter must be connected in series to read the value of current in the circuit. It is linked in parallel to the circuit’s two points. Because we wish to measure the potential difference between two different places, it must be linked in parallel rather than in series. Nettet10. apr. 2024 · A voltmeter must be connected in parallel to measure the voltage of a device because objects in parallel experience the same potential difference. A voltmeter is used to measure the electrical potential difference between two locations in an electrical circuit.
